Advertisement

电子秤源代码和课程报告.zip

  •  5星
  •     浏览量: 0
  •     大小:None
  •      文件类型:None


简介:
本资源包含电子秤项目的完整源代码及详细的课程设计报告,适合进行嵌入式系统学习、项目开发与研究。 单片机课程报告及源码

全部评论 (0)

还没有任何评论哟~
客服
客服
  • .zip
    优质
    本资源包含电子秤项目的完整源代码及详细的课程设计报告,适合进行嵌入式系统学习、项目开发与研究。 单片机课程报告及源码
  • 设计实验分析
    优质
    本报告详细记录并分析了一项关于电子秤的课程设计实验。内容涵盖了实验目的、原理、设计方案及其性能测试和优化建议,旨在提升学生对传感器技术和电路设计的理解与应用能力。 电子秤课程设计实验报告 传感器课程设计
  • 试验
    优质
    本报告详尽分析了多种型号电子秤在不同环境条件下的性能表现,包括精确度、稳定性及耐用性,并提供了测试方法和评估标准。 电子秤是一种广泛应用于日常生活与工业领域的计量设备,其工作原理主要依赖于先进的电子元件和技术。本实验报告将深入探讨电子秤的设计过程,包括关键器件的选择、电路设计及其在常州信息职业技术学院智能电子产品课程中的实践应用。 一、设计要求 电子秤的主要目标是实现精确且稳定的重量测量,并提供易于读取的显示结果。这需要考虑以下几点: 1. 称重传感器的选择与配置,以确保高精度和灵敏度。 2. 信号放大及调理电路的设计,以便将微小的重量变化转化为可读信号。 3. 数字转换技术的应用,包括模拟信号到数字信号的转化过程,便于后续处理和显示。 4. 控制系统设计(例如单片机)用于数据处理与控制显示功能。 5. 用户界面开发,包含显示屏及按键设置以提供友好的操作体验。 二、关键器件的选择 1. 称重传感器 称重传感器是电子秤的核心组件之一。它通常利用电阻应变片或压电效应原理将重量变化转化为电信号输出。选择时需考虑其线性度、精度稳定性以及环境适应能力等因素。 2. 运算放大器 运算放大器在信号放大与调理中发挥重要作用,具有高输入阻抗和低噪声等特点,并能实现电压跟随器或差分放大的基本电路设计及仪表放大功能以提高测量系统精度并减少外界干扰。 3. AD转换器(模数转换器) AD转换器负责将模拟电信号转变为数字信号形式。常见的类型包括并行接口与串行通信方式,如0809、TLC549和AD7705等型号。它们各具特色,在不同应用场景下发挥重要作用。 三、电路原理图 电子秤的电路设计主要包括以下几个关键部分: 1. 传感器接口线路用于连接称重装置并读取其输出信号。 2. 放大及调理环节利用运算放大器对原始数据进行预处理,包括滤波和线性化操作。 3. AD转换模块根据具体需求选择适当的AD芯片,并设计相应的通信接口电路以完成模数转化任务。 4. 单片机控制板接收来自A/D转换的结果信息并执行必要的计算指令来驱动显示设备工作。 5. 显示部分通过液晶屏或LED数码管展示重量数据给用户查看。 6. 按键输入路径允许使用者进行操作和参数设置。 PCB(印刷电路板)设计是实现电子秤功能的关键步骤,需确保信号完整性和电磁兼容性,并合理安排各组件位置以减少干扰。同时还要兼顾设备体积与成本限制等因素。 综上所述,电子秤的设计涵盖了传感器技术、信号处理方法、数字转换机制以及微控制器的应用等多个方面的知识内容。通过此次课程设计项目的学习实践过程,学生们可以更加深入地理解电子秤的工作机理,并且提高自身在电子产品开发和制造方面的能力水平。
  • STM32及资.zip
    优质
    本资料包包含基于STM32微控制器开发的电子秤项目的完整源代码和相关资源。适用于嵌入式系统学习与实践。 基于STM32与HX711 AD转换、SG90舵机以及12864显示的电子秤可以实现重量测量功能。该系统利用HX711模块进行高精度AD转换,配合STM32微控制器处理数据,并通过连接到显示屏来直观地展示称重结果。此外,SG90微型伺服电机可用于控制或指示某些操作状态。这种设计结合了硬件与软件的多种技术元素,适用于需要精确重量测量的应用场景中使用。
  • 优质
    电子秤源码是一款专为开发者设计的软件代码包,包含重量测量、数据处理及显示等功能模块。适用于各类称重设备应用开发。 2016年电子设计竞赛中的电子秤源代码。
  • EDA设计——.rar.zip
    优质
    本资源包含一个EDA课程设计项目,内容为基于Verilog语言实现的电子密码锁源代码和详细的设计报告。 在本次EDA(电子设计自动化)课程设计中,我们的重点是电子密码锁的设计与实现。EDA技术是现代电子设计的重要工具,它将硬件描述语言、计算机软件与集成电路设计紧密结合,大大提高了设计效率和准确性。这次课程的目标在于让学生深入理解数字电路设计原理,掌握EDA工具的使用,并培养实际问题解决能力。 “源代码”部分构成了本次设计的核心内容,通常包括用Verilog或VHDL等硬件描述语言编写的程序。这些代码定义了电子密码锁的功能逻辑,例如密码输入、比较、错误计数和锁定机制等。通过阅读和分析源代码,我们可以了解设计师如何利用有限状态机(FSM)或者组合逻辑来实现密码验证过程。对于初学者而言,理解并能够编写这样的代码是学习数字逻辑和EDA的关键步骤。 “课程报告”是对设计过程及结果的详细记录,通常包含设计背景、目标、设计理念、电路实现方法、仿真测试及其分析等内容。通过阅读这些报告,我们可以了解到设计师如何从理论出发,将抽象的密码锁逻辑转化为具体的电路实现。报告中的仿真部分展示了设计在不同条件下的工作情况,并且常常包括波形图以验证设计的正确性和鲁棒性。 压缩包内的文件列表中,“a.txt”可能是设计过程中的笔记、代码注释或说明文档,可能包含关于设计细节的进一步信息。“all”这个名称则代表了所有相关文件的集合,比如源代码文件、配置文件或者仿真结果等。具体的内容需要解压后查看才能确定。 本次EDA课程设计项目提供了一个实践平台,让学生能够将理论知识应用于实际项目中,从而提升对数字电路设计、EDA工具运用以及问题解决能力的理解水平。通过分析源代码和阅读报告,不仅可以深入学习密码锁的硬件实现方法,还能了解到完整的项目管理流程,这对未来的电子工程师职业生涯非常有益。
  • 51单片机.zip
    优质
    这是一个包含基于51单片机开发的电子秤程序代码的压缩文件,适合嵌入式系统和硬件设计爱好者学习使用。 标题“51单片机电子秤C程序.zip”表明这是一个使用C语言编程的项目,旨在为51系列单片机制作一个电子秤应用。51单片机是微控制器的一种,在教育和入门级嵌入式系统中广泛使用。 该系列单片机由Intel公司生产,具备8位CPU、4KB可编程ROM以及128B RAM等特性,并且拥有32个IO引脚。由于其结构简单且易于学习,51单片机在教学与实际应用领域都受到欢迎。开发此类微控制器程序时通常使用汇编语言或C语言,而后者因其通用性和高级特性更加便于代码编写和移植。 电子秤的主要功能是测量物体的重量,它由传感器(通常是压力传感器)、信号处理电路、微处理器(例如51单片机)及显示界面构成。当物体重力作用于传感器时会产生相应的电信号变化;此信号随后会被放大并通过模数转换器变为数字形式,再交予单片机进行进一步的数据处理。 在使用C语言为51单片机制作的电子秤程序中,执行流程通常包括以下步骤: 1. 初始化:配置IO端口、显示设备以及设置中断源和优先级。 2. 数据采集:通过读取传感器数据来收集信息,这可能需要编写中断服务例程以处理实时信号变化。 3. 数据处理:将采样到的模拟信号转换为数字形式,并进行必要的滤波或校准操作。 4. 计算重量:根据传感器特性曲线及标定参数计算物体的真实质量。 5. 显示结果:通过LCD或其他显示设备向用户展示测量数值。 6. 循环检测:程序进入循环状态,持续执行上述步骤直至关闭电子秤。 压缩包内可能包含以下文件: - 主控制逻辑的源代码(例如“秤.c”或“main.c”); - 处理与传感器交互功能的驱动库; - 操作显示设备的函数集合; - 其他辅助性文件,如配置头文件、常量定义及数学运算支持等。 通过学习这个项目,可以深入了解单片机的工作机制,并掌握C语言在嵌入式系统中的应用。同时还能熟悉电子秤硬件与软件之间的协作关系,在实际设计和物联网开发中积累宝贵经验。
  • EDA设计之.rar
    优质
    本资源包含一款基于EDA技术的电子密码锁的设计源代码及详细实验报告。适合学习数字逻辑设计、FPGA编程等相关知识的学生和工程师参考使用。 本EDA课程设计遵循哈尔滨工业大学2018-2019年的数字逻辑电路设计要求。该设计采用FPGA实现,并使用VHDL语言编写代码,在vivado平台上可以运行。具体实现了以下功能:一)能够校验四组四位二进制密码;二)利用FPGA器件构建相关电路;三)具备红绿指示灯状态提示、数码显示、LED灯密码位提示以及步进电机转动和16*16点阵汉字显示的功能。此外,该设计包含了源代码及课程报告。
  • .rar
    优质
    本资源包含电子秤项目的完整源代码,适用于学习和研究电子秤的工作原理及实现方法。下载后可直接使用或修改应用。 基于STM32的电子秤包含原理图与PCB设计,该电子秤采用HX711芯片。
  • dianzicheng.rar_dianzicheng_labview _labview教学_LabVIEW_实验室
    优质
    本资源为《电子秤》LabVIEW教学实验材料,包含详细设计与操作指南,适用于实验室课程学习和实践。 基于LabVIEW设计的模拟电子秤程序是课程学习中的试验内容。